The intimate story of a medical doctor who gave birth in ecstasy: a call to deeply reconnect to oneself, body and soul.

The most widespread idea about giving birth is that it is painful, in accordance with the biblical principle: « You will give birth in pain ». But it does not have to be that way. As some other women, Marie-Pierre Goumy gave birth in ecstasy, peace and joy.

In this book, the author recalls her transcendental experience and describes the practices that helped her prepare her outstanding delivery: traditional Chinese medicine, prenatal singing classes, haptonomy.

This story invites women to feel free to give birth without pain, or even in the delight of ecstasy.

Marie-Pierre Goumy is a medical doctor, acupuncturist and homeopathic practitioner. She shares her story to be a « universal lucky-charm ».
